Replace the timestamp based state system
This commit replaces the timestamp based state system with a new one that has update channels directly to the connected nodes. It will send an update to all listening clients via the polling mechanism. It introduces a new package notifier, which has a concurrency safe manager for all our channels to the connected nodes.
